Oil type & weight for Shibaura
I have a 21hp 4x4 shibuara. What oil manufacture, type, and weight would someone recommend? I live in Fairbanks Alaska and the temps that i would be operating the tractor in could be into -20F but not normally. The tractor would be stored in a heated garage though on normal cituations.
The oil i was thinking about is Rotella T 15W-40. Is there anything chemically about this oil that would not be particularly good for my tractor that might not act well with seals or anything else?
What about hyd oil? What would someone recommend for that and does the transmission share the same fluid with the hyd pump?

Re: Oil type & weight for Shibaura
I have a Ford 1900 which is made by the same people. I use the spec'd oil from Advance Auto parts which was on the label for the Hydraulic oil. It is a common sump on mine for Hydraulics and tranny oil. Holds like 25 quarts. There's also a screen in there to clean as well. Down by the tranny on the side. It's held in place with 3 screws.
The engine oil in mine is 10w-30 for year round use. 30w for summer use only down to 50 degrees or so.
